Guideline Form 26N

Purpose of Form:  

This form is used as a cover page to record any or all of the following non-enabling documents related to a Form 9 against one or more land titles parcels: Form 9, proof of service, written directives from the Registrar General’s office or other relevant documentation relating to Sections 10 or 25 of the Land Registration Administration Regulations.

 

Form 26N is required if an authorized lawyer has sent a notice of parcel registration in Form 9 as required in accordance with Sections 10 or 25 or has provided a directive waiving notice requirements.

 

The authorized lawyer is also required to also submit a copy of the Form 9, together with any written directions/directives from the RG and proof of service using Form 26N, together with proof of service in accordance with Section 30 (See Section 10 of the regulations for particulars and for exceptions to notice requirements in 10(10).

 

Instrument Type:  858

           

LR or ROD:  This document is indexed under the land registration system only.

 

Mandatory E-Submission Applies:  No (currently there is no electronic Form 26N)

  

Fee Required:  No

 

Accompanying Instrument Required: Yes (Documentation attached must match check boxes selected on the Form 26N)

 

Acceptance Criteria for Form 26N:

 

 

Note: LRO staff do not complete any checks regarding the documentation attached to the Form 26N other than to confirm that any documentation indicated to be present, is, in fact present.
